Summary

This study developed a rapid, non-destructive method to measure metmyoglobin (MetMb) content in Tan mutton using near-infrared hyperspectral imaging. Generalized two-dimensional correlation spectroscopy identified key spectral bands for accurate MetMb prediction, aiding meat quality assessment.
